2024 Fantasy Outlook
Little was a three-year starter at Arkansas, converting 53 of 64 field-goal attempts (82.8 percent) and all 129 of his extra-point tries. He went seven of 11 from 50-plus yards, including a 56-yarder last season when he also excelled on kickoffs (allowing just eight to be returned). Little is probably the favorite to win the kicking job after Jacksonville used a sixth-round pick on him in April, though he'll face sturdy competition from 24-year-old Riley Patterson, who has converted 59 of 67 career field-goal attempts (88.1 percent) while suiting up for three different teams. Perfect in loss
Little made both of his extra-point tries and field-goal attempts in Sunday's 24-20 loss to the Texans.
ANALYSIS
Little was good from 41 and 52 yards out, respectively, making him 6-for-7 on FGAs in his rookie campaign,. He's also 6-for-6 on PATs. Unfortunately for the Arkansas product, the Jaguars' offense has struggled moving the ball, leaving him few opportunities in the early stages of the 2024 campaign.

Favorite to win kicking job?
Michael DiRocco of ESPN.com relays that the kicking battle between Little and veteran Riley Patterson is one of the top storylines heading into the Jaguars' training camp.
ANALYSIS
After signing Patterson in the offseason, the Jaguars selected Little in the sixth round of the 2024 NFL Draft, 212th overall. Little finished his collegiate career as the most accurate kicker in Arkansas history, and his seven field goals of 50 yards or more -- four of which came in 2023 -- are second most in school history. Head coach Doug Pederson told reporters back in May that the two kickers will get "equal shots" during practices and training camp, but given Little's stronger leg and youth, the rookie should have the inside track for the Jaguars' kicking job ahead of the veteran Patterson.
